Tusha Hiti
Historic site
Photo: Shadow Ayush,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Tusha Hiti or Tusa Hiti, also known as Royal Bath, is a sunken bath that was used by the Malla royal family in Nepal. It is at the courtyard of Sundari Chowk, Patan Durbar Square, Lalitpur. Tusha Hiti is situated 1½ km west of College of Journalism and Mass Communication(CJMC).

Patan Durbar Square
Neighborhood
Photo: Bikrampratapsingh,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Patan Durbar Square is situated at the centre of the city of Lalitpur in Nepal. It is one of the three Durbar Squares in the Kathmandu Valley, all of which are UNESCO World Heritage Sites.
